Re-Kan HuluSentai Filmworks announced back in June that they would be bringing out the complete Re-Kan! anime season on DVD and Blu-ray on October 4th, 2016. While we’re a bit away from that actual release, they’ve now brought out the finalized artwork for it – and it’s a pretty big departure from the usual promotional image we get as well as their placeholder artwork. The sets are priced at $49.98 for the DVD and $59.98 for the Blu-ray.

The property is a four-panel manga by Hinako Seta that began as a one-shot back in 2009 before going into a full series in 2010, which in turn has spawned six compilations so far. The anime adaptation arrived in the spring 2015 season. It was directed by Masashi Kudo based on scripts by Takashi Aoshima with character designs done by Aoi Yamamoto at Pierrot Plus.

The Japanese cast includes Ibuki Kido as Hibiki Amami, Miku Itou as Narumi Inoue, Erii Yamazaki as Ogawa, Riho Iida as Uehara, M・A・O as Esum, Yoshihisa Kawahara as Daihen-zamurai, Mikako Izawa as Hanako-san, Kujira as Ero-neko, Eriko Matsui as Merry-san, Aya Uchida as Kogal Spirit and Futaba Kino as Faceless Spirit.

Plot concept: Narumi Inoue has a problem with the new girl in school. It’s not that Hibiki Amami is impolite or a bully… it’s just that she sees, speaks with, and befriends ghosts! Now, it’s at the point that when Amami’s around, Inoue sometimes sees them too, spelling disaster for a girl who’s terrified of anything supernatural. However, Amami’s genuine kindness makes it hard for Inoue to ignore her, especially when her friends Kyoko, Kana, and Makoto, as well as the other students, have accepted Amami’s habit of talking to thin air and walking around invisible obstacles. With gentle coaxing (and the knowledge that her departed grandmother is watching over her), Inoue finds herself immersed in Amami’s strange, otherworldly adventures. Fulfilling the last wishes of the dead might not be a normal after-school activity, but at least they’ll always know why the ghost crossed to the other side in RE-KAN!
